fenda, rachadura, cisão
1. A deep opening or fissure in something, especially in rock or earth
The climber carefully navigated the narrow cleft in the mountain face.
O alpinista navegou cuidadosamente pela estreita fenda na face da montanha.
2. A split or division, often used metaphorically
There is a deep cleft between the two political parties.
Existe uma profunda cisão entre os dois partidos políticos.
3. Medical term: a congenital fissure in the upper lip or palate
The baby was born with a cleft palate that required surgical correction.
O bebê nasceu com fenda palatina que exigiu correção cirúrgica.
4. Adjective form: split or divided
The cleft hoof of a goat helps it climb steep terrain.
O casco fendido da cabra ajuda a subir em terrenos íngremes.
Related Idioms & Phrases
cleft palate - congenital condition affecting the palate
in a cleft stick - in a difficult or awkward position
cleft chin - a chin with a dimple or division down the center
